This lesson focuses on expressing emotions through movement, helping students connect how they feel with how they dance. In this first clip, I work with a small group as they create their own emotion-based dance, guiding them to clearly express feeling through movement while collaborating and building confidence.

In these clips, my students play “Emotion Freeze Dance,” where they move freely and freeze to show a specific emotion when the music stops. Building both creativity and social-emotional awareness. Allowing them to fully express themselves through dance and movement.
